Education Spotlight: A Journey of Growth at Cavendish View💚✨

With eight years of experience, SallyAnn’s journey began as an apprentice at Walton Nurture Early Years, where she completed her Level 2 Childcare qualification before progressing to Level 3. When the nursery became part of Cavendish View school, she transitioned into her current role and is now working toward a Teaching Assistant Level 3 with a Level 3 Diploma in Supporting Teaching and Learning. Salutem has supported her development every step of the way, offering apprenticeships and opportunities to learn while gaining hands-on experience.

Her day-to-day role involves supporting the teacher with tasks before and after school, following a visual timetable to help children understand their day, and using a “Now and Next” board to make transitions easier. Lessons include maths, English, and topic work, with activities tailored to the children’s interests. She currently works with children aged 8 to 10 years and has developed a wide range of skills through experience in different rooms and collaboration with various teachers, learning strategies to support children with diverse needs.

SallyAnn’s passion for specialist education began at Walton Nurture Early Years, where she worked with children who had additional needs. This inspired her to pursue a career that offers continuous learning and growth. While the role can be challenging, particularly when managing behaviours, the rewards are immense. Seeing children achieve their targets, watching their personalities shine, and hearing positive feedback from parents makes every challenge worthwhile.

A standout moment from her time at Cavendish was:

““A standout moment for me is knowing that the children feel they can come to me for support. It’s rewarding to know they trust me and have an adult they can rely on when needed, and I truly value the strong relationships I’ve built with them across the school.”

Her journey is a true example of how dedication and support can lead to growth and success in specialist education. At Cavendish View, every day brings new opportunities to make a difference and she’s proud to be part of a team that helps children thrive.
